PHOTOS: Black Stars complete final training ahead of Japan clash

Published on: 29 May 2018

The Black Stars completed their final training at the Nissan Stadium ahead of  Wednesday's international friendly match against Japan.

Seventeen (17) players gathered in Japan on Monday and have been training since.

Coach Kwesi Appiah originally called up 21 players for the friendly game but Richmond Boakye-Yiadom could not make the trip due to injury while Mubarak Wakaso withdrew from the squad over bonus issue.

Meanwhile, Young Boys defender Kassim Adams and Torino midfielder Afriyie Acquah will join their team-mates in camp this evening.
